Runbook: Pennywhistle notification fan-out backpressure. When the fan-out workers fall behind, the outbox table balloons and delivery latency spikes — you'll see it first in the Dovetail queue-depth graph. Don't just scale workers; check whether a single noisy tenant is flooding the topic, and throttle them via the tenant config first. If you do scale, bump FANOUT_WORKERS in the deploy env, redeploy, and watch for drain within ten minutes. The workers authenticate to the broker with a credential set on the next line of the env file.

env line for tagaf-yahif: LEDGER_TOKEN29=a7e22fd0ee7d43436e62c1c3439fb

### v2.8.1 — Key rotation

Rotated the handshake signing key after the websocket reconnect bug in Fernpipe kept replaying resume tokens signed with the old key. Reconnect logic now fetches the active key instead of caching it at startup, so this shouldn't bite us again. Reviewers: update your local verifier config with the new staging key below.

rollout seal: bky3_7wZ

## Runbook: Adjusting per-tenant rate quotas (Quillgate)

Welcome aboard! When a tenant on Quillgate starts tripping 429s, first check whether they're on the legacy quota tier — most noisy tenants are. Don't just bump the limit; confirm with the account owner that the traffic is legit, then apply the change in staging first and watch the dashboard for ten minutes. Quota changes propagate within about a minute. If everything looks sane, promote to prod. The standard quota configuration values are listed below.

config for fahog-tajep:
[novok]
port = 7000
region = north-3
host = novok.sivreltech.example
team = drudor
timeout_ms = 5000
retries = 7

Subject: DR drill Thursday — scanner path

On-call: Thursday 09:00 we fail over the Wrenfield barcode scanner integration to the standby region. Expect the intake queue to pause for roughly five minutes. Verify scans resume, check the dedupe counter, and note any dropped lots in the drill log. If the standby decoder service won't start, unseal its config vault manually. The recovery passphrase you'll need is below.

vault phrase of yaguf-hahaf = druath-holix